There are several local Memorial Day parades and ceremonies to honor the many men and women who made the ultimate sacrifice in service to our nation.

Sunday

The 2015 Marshallton Memorial Day Parade and activities will be held on Sunday beginning at 1:30pm. The parade route starts at the Goddard School, then travels west along West Strasburg Road to Northbrook Road, before ending at the Bradford Cemetery.

The parade will include veterans, scout troops, antique cars, fire engines, the Lukens Band and more. There will also be a cash prize for the best decorated bike, trike or wagon. A Memorial Day service with guest speakers will begin at 2:00pm at the cemetery. In the event of rain, the service will be held in the Marshallton United Methodist Church sanctuary.

Monday

Kennett Square’s traditional Memorial Day Parade honoring local veterans will kick off at 10 a.m. With over 1,000 participants the parade will last for at least an hour and a half. Included in the parade are antique military vehicles and convertibles, bag pipers, fife and drums, Civil War and Revolutionary War Re-enactors, color guard groups, high school bands, little league teams, Mummers and more. The parade ends at the Union Hill Cemetery with a memorial gun salute.

The Downingtown Memorial Day Parade/Ceremony will begin at 10 a.m. at Beaver Creek Elementary and travels down Pennsylvania Avenue to the Veterans Memorial at Kerr Park with a ceremony at approximately 11:00 am at the Veterans Memorial at Kerr Park.

Newtown Square’s American Legion Post 805 Memorial Day Parade will begin at 10 a.m. at West Chester Pike and Malin Road. The procession will include public officials, the Paxon Hollow Middle School and Marple Newtown High School bands, boy scouts, Broomall and Newtown Square fire companies and Marple Ambulance Corps.

The event will also feature color guard units from the post, VFW 7390 and General Smedley D. Butler Detachment 741 Marine Corps League. The parade will end with ceremonies at the American Legion post home, 2340 West Chester Pike.

Join the Borough of Media for it’s annual Memorial Day Parade beginning at 10 a.m. on State Street.
